Does anyone know where I can get these "old school" vinyl jig/spinnerbait skirts? I think on jigs, these skirts are much better than the rubber and silicone that are used currently. I've caught so many nice bass on jigs dressed with these in brown, black, purple and blue/black. I have some, but would sure like to find more. I don't know why they ever became unpopular. They were killer! Had so much action, especially when put on reversed.

11Vinyl jig and spinnerbait skirts Empty Lure Skirt Making Sat Mar 26, 2016 7:37 pm

oldoutboard


FTFF Gathering Officer

Go to a hardware type store and buy survey's marking tape or flagging tape, it comes in many colors and in around 100' rolls and is about 1 14" wide and costs around $1.25 per roll or if you want thicker strips check out kids inflatable swimming tubes at a Dollar store.  I make the skirts for popper flies, I cut the tape 4" long and I used to slit it using a steel rule and a box cutter but I have now made a slitter using China made double edge razor blades I buy on EBay. I space the blades apart with washers and 3/16" stove bolts and nuts, the slitter I made is as wide as the tape I'm using and the blades are spaced about 1/16" apart so when I pull a piece marking tape across the slitter it will make 2 skirts when you cut the slit tape in half.
